//============================================================================== // NicePack / NicePlainData //============================================================================== // Provides functionality for local data storage of named variables for // following types: // bool, byte, int, float, string, class. //============================================================================== // 'Nice pack' source // Do whatever the fuck you want with it // Author: dkanus // E-mail: dkanus@gmail.com //============================================================================== class NicePlainData extends Object; struct DataPair{ var string key; var string value; }; struct Data{ var array pairs; }; // Returns index of variable with name 'varName', returns -1 if no entry found static function int LookupVar(Data mySet, string varName){ local int i; for(i = 0;i < mySet.pairs.length;i ++) if(mySet.pairs[i].key ~= varName) return i; return -1; } static function bool GetBool( Data mySet, string varName, optional bool defaultValue){ local int index; index = LookupVar(mySet, varName); if(index < 0) return defaultValue; else return bool(mySet.pairs[index].value); } static function SetBool(out Data mySet, string varName, bool varValue){ local int index; local DataPair newPair; index = LookupVar(mySet, varName); if(index < 0){ newPair.key = varName; newPair.value = string(varValue); mySet.pairs[mySet.pairs.length] = newPair; } else mySet.pairs[index].value = string(varValue); } static function byte GetByte( Data mySet, string varName, optional byte defaultValue){ local int index; index = LookupVar(mySet, varName); if(index < 0) return defaultValue; else return byte(mySet.pairs[index].value); } static function SetByte(out Data mySet, string varName, byte varValue){ local int index; local DataPair newPair; index = LookupVar(mySet, varName); if(index < 0){ newPair.key = varName; newPair.value = string(varValue); mySet.pairs[mySet.pairs.length] = newPair; } else mySet.pairs[index].value = string(varValue); } static function int GetInt( Data mySet, string varName, optional int defaultValue){ local int index; index = LookupVar(mySet, varName); if(index < 0) return defaultValue; else return int(mySet.pairs[index].value); } static function SetInt(out Data mySet, string varName, int varValue){ local int index; local DataPair newPair; index = LookupVar(mySet, varName); if(index < 0){ newPair.key = varName; newPair.value = string(varValue); mySet.pairs[mySet.pairs.length] = newPair; } else mySet.pairs[index].value = string(varValue); } static function float GetFloat( Data mySet, string varName, optional float defaultValue){ local int index; index = LookupVar(mySet, varName); if(index < 0) return defaultValue; else return float(mySet.pairs[index].value); } static function SetFloat(out Data mySet, string varName, float varValue){ local int index; local DataPair newPair; index = LookupVar(mySet, varName); if(index < 0){ newPair.key = varName; newPair.value = string(varValue); mySet.pairs[mySet.pairs.length] = newPair; } else mySet.pairs[index].value = string(varValue); } static function string GetString( Data mySet, string varName, optional string defaultValue){ local int index; index = LookupVar(mySet, varName); if(index < 0) return defaultValue; else return mySet.pairs[index].value; } static function SetString(out Data mySet, string varName, string varValue){ local int index; local DataPair newPair; index = LookupVar(mySet, varName); if(index < 0){ newPair.key = varName; newPair.value = varValue; mySet.pairs[mySet.pairs.length] = newPair; } else mySet.pairs[index].value = varValue; } static function class GetClass( Data mySet, string varName, optional class defaultValue){ local int index; local string className; index = LookupVar(mySet, varName); if(index < 0) return defaultValue; className = mySet.pairs[index].value; return class(DynamicLoadObject(className, class'Class')); } static function SetClass( out Data mySet, string varName, optional class varValue){ local int index; local DataPair newPair; index = LookupVar(mySet, varName); if(index < 0){ newPair.key = varName; newPair.value = string(varValue); mySet.pairs[mySet.pairs.length] = newPair; } else mySet.pairs[index].value = string(varValue); } defaultproperties { }
